1

我正在使用 Titanium SDK 2.1.3 并为 Android 2.3 及更高版本进行开发。

到目前为止,我还没有找到实施 AdSense 的合适方法。我读到我应该在 WebView 中加载 HTML,但似乎这会导致 Google 禁用您的 AdSense 帐户

到目前为止,我发现的唯一模块使用了 AdMob,但它不适用于我的项目,编译时无法创建 R.java。

如何将 AdSense 集成到我的 Android 应用程序中?我应该遵循什么准则来将此添加到我在 Titanium 中的应用程序中,以便 Goodle 不会禁用我的帐户?

我将不胜感激您能提供的任何帮助。

4

1 回答 1

1

对于移动应用程序,您必须使用 AdMob,而不是 AdSense。您链接到的模块是正确的,并且处于正常工作状态(我目前在生产应用程序中使用它,只进行了少量修改)。

在 android 中,将模块包含在 tiapp.xml 中后,您还必须将其添加到 tiapp.xml 中:

<android xmlns:android="http://schemas.android.com/apk/res/android">
    <manifest android:versionCode="1" android:versionName="1.0">
        <uses-sdk android:minSdkVersion="11" android:targetSdkVersion="16"/>
        <tool-api-level>16</tool-api-level>
    </manifest>
</android>

这些设置对我来说非常有用,还要确保您确实拥有该 SDK 和工具级别,如果没有打开 Android SDK 管理器并下载它们。

于 2013-07-24T22:26:11.073 回答